Introduction to the Arabic YouTube Landscape
The Arabic-speaking YouTube landscape has experienced significant transformations in recent years, reflecting broader internet usage trends across the Arab world. The surge in internet connectivity has opened avenues for content creators to engage with their audiences more dynamically, resulting in an increase in video consumption among Arabic-speaking populations. With over 400 million Arabic speakers worldwide, YouTube has evolved into a crucial platform for information dissemination, entertainment, and education.
The demographics of YouTube users in this region are diverse, encompassing young individuals aged 18-34 who are particularly prolific in utilizing digital platforms. This group represents a substantial portion of the overall viewership, indicating a shift towards a younger audience eager for relevant and culturally resonant content. Subsequently, content types and themes favored by users have also shifted over time, incorporating entertainment, lifestyle, education, and technology, making the platform a fertile ground for burgeoning creators.
Moreover, the evolution of Arabic content creation can be traced back to the early days of YouTube, where limited local or culturally specific content was available. However, the landscape has matured significantly as creators began to tailor their videos to cater specifically to the unique needs and interests of Arabic-speaking viewers. As they embrace storytelling techniques that resonate with local cultures, the content produced has grown in quality and diversity, effectively filling an essential gap in the digital content ecosystem.
This developing situation sets the stage for identifying specific niches within the Arabic YouTube community that show promising growth potential. By understanding the factors driving this landscape, content creators can strategically position themselves to meet the viewers' increasing demand for dynamic and relatable video content.
Niche 1: Educational Content
The educational content niche has emerged as a significant force within the Arabic-speaking YouTube community, addressing a pressing need for quality information and resources in various subjects. This niche encompasses a wide array of topics, ranging from language learning, academic subjects like mathematics and science, to vocational skills that prepare individuals for the workforce. Given the diverse demographics of Arabic-speaking viewers, the demand for such content continues to thrive, ultimately contributing to the growth of this niche.
Language learning, in particular, has gained massive traction as Arabic speakers strive to acquire new languages, particularly English and French. This has given rise to numerous channels focused on teaching these languages through engaging methods, combining visual aids, practical exercises, and interactive learning techniques. Furthermore, academic subjects are vital for students in the region, as educational channels deliver comprehensive lessons that assist with school curriculums, effectively filling potential gaps in formal education.
In addition to traditional subjects, vocational skill training has also become increasingly popular in the educational niche. Viewers seek practical content that helps them develop skills relevant to the job market, from behavioral training to technical skills like coding and graphic design. With the growing emphasis on self-improvement and career development, channels that offer these types of tutorials have seen boosts in viewer engagement and subscriber growth.
Statistics reveal that channels dedicated to educational content have significantly higher viewer engagement rates compared to other niches. The closing of information gaps and facilitation of knowledge sharing have fueled the popularity of successful channels like "Learn Arabic with Maha" and "Ehab's Academy." These platforms not only inform but also inspire the audience, establishing a strong presence within the Arabic-speaking YouTube ecosystem. As such, educational content provides a robust opportunity for creators looking to capitalize on the burgeoning demand for knowledge in the region.
Niche 2: Health and Wellness
The health and wellness niche represents a burgeoning segment within the Arabic-speaking YouTube landscape. With an increasing focus on personal well-being, many Arabic viewers are seeking informative content related to fitness, nutrition, mental health, and alternative medicine. This heightened demand for health-related material can be attributed to various factors, including a greater awareness of health issues, rising lifestyle-related diseases, and an overall drive towards improved quality of life.
Fitness content has seen notable growth, with channels promoting exercise routines tailored for diverse audiences. From home workouts to specialized training for different age groups, these channels often attract attention by providing accessible fitness solutions that can be easily followed. Similarly, nutrition-focused content has gained traction, highlighting the importance of balanced diets and healthy eating practices. These channels often share recipes, meal-planning strategies, and insights into traditional diets that resonate well with Arabic-speaking viewers.
Mental health awareness is another crucial aspect of this niche. Topics such as stress management, anxiety relief, and self-care have found a receptive audience. Content creators are increasingly discussing these issues openly, breaking down cultural stigmas and encouraging viewers to prioritize their mental well-being. This trend aligns with a global shift towards mental health acceptance and supports the nurturing of healthier emotional environments within Arabic communities.
Moreover, alternative medicine practices have also made their mark on this platform. Many channels explore traditional healing methods, herbal remedies, and holistic approaches to health. These discussions provide viewers with insights into various cultural practices, fostering a broader understanding of wellness options available within their communities.
Examples of successful channels in this niche illustrate the variety of content available. Channels that strike a balance between education and entertainment tend to capture wider audiences, effectively combining informative content with engaging presentation styles. As the health and wellness discourse continues to evolve, so too will the opportunities for creators to connect with Arabic-speaking viewers seeking transformative health insights.
Technology and Gadgets
The technology and gadgets niche represents a burgeoning area of interest among Arabic-speaking audiences, as the demand for tech-related content continues to accelerate. This segment encompasses a variety of topics, including product reviews, tutorials, and the latest news in technology. As the interest in innovative devices, applications, and advancements in artificial intelligence rises, Arabic-speaking viewers are increasingly seeking out localized content that addresses their unique needs and preferences.
One of the key factors driving this growth is the increasing accessibility of technology across the Arab world. As smartphones and other electronic devices become more prevalent, users are eager to familiarize themselves with their functionalities. This enthusiasm creates an opportunity for content creators to delve into detailed product reviews that cater specifically to Arabic-speaking audiences. Effective tutorials that demystify complex technologies often attract viewers looking for easy-to-follow guidance, thereby strengthening their loyalty to the channel.
Notable figures in the technology and gadgets niche have emerged, leveraging their expertise to produce captivating and informative content. Channels such as "Ahmed Al-Mansoori" and "Tech Sadiq" have demonstrated significant success by offering detailed reviews and comparisons of popular devices. Their impactful videos highlight not only the specifications of the products but also their practical use in daily life. Such creators emphasize the necessity of localizing the content to resonate with their audience, using colloquial language and cultural references that enhance engagement.
In this era of rapid technological advancements, the importance of delivering valuable content cannot be overstated. By focusing on creating high-quality technology and gadget videos, creators can successfully capture the attention of a growing number of Arabic-speaking tech enthusiasts. As more viewers turn to platforms like YouTube for guidance on their tech-related decisions, the potential for growth in this niche is undeniable.
Niche 4: Lifestyle and Vlogging
The lifestyle and vlogging niche has witnessed significant growth within the Arabic-speaking community, attracting a diverse audience eager for relatable and authentic content. This sector encompasses a wide array of topics, from travel vlogs showcasing exotic destinations to daily routines that reflect personal lifestyles. With the increasing availability of high-quality smartphones and affordable cameras, content creators are empowered to share their lives in a visually engaging manner.
Travel vlogging, in particular, has gained substantial traction, with creators documenting their adventures across various countries and cultures. These experiences not only highlight the beauty of different places but also offer insights into local customs and traditions. By tapping into the wanderlust that many viewers feel, Arabic travel vloggers can create compelling narratives that resonate with their audience. Moreover, personal stories shared by vloggers cultivate a sense of connection, enabling viewers to engage more deeply with the content.
The rise of social media has further elevated the lifestyle and vlogging niche. Platforms such as Instagram and TikTok complement YouTube, allowing creators to reach wider audiences and engage with their followers in real-time. This multi-platform approach fosters community building, as viewers are keen to follow the lives of their favorite vloggers beyond YouTube. Successful Arabic lifestyle vloggers typically exhibit authenticity, sharing unfiltered glimpses into their daily lives. This honesty nurtures trust and loyalty among viewers, making them feel invested in the creator's journey.
Given the increasing trend towards personal branding and lifestyle representation, it is evident that the lifestyle and vlogging niche holds substantial potential for growth. As more Arabic-speaking creators enter this space, they contribute to a vibrant and diverse content landscape, paving the way for innovative storytelling that resonates with viewers across the globe.
Niche 5: Entertainment and Comedy
The entertainment and comedy niche represents a vibrant and increasingly popular segment of YouTube content among Arabic-speaking communities. Humor, often regarded as a universal language, possesses the unique ability to bridge cultural gaps and unite diverse audiences. Arabic-speaking creators have adeptly leveraged this aspect of humor, producing a range of content that includes comedic skits, parodies, and witty commentary on everyday life and societal issues. This niche not only entertains but also fosters a sense of community among viewers who share similar comedic sensibilities.
One of the most compelling aspects of the entertainment and comedy genre is the variety of formats it encompasses. For instance, skits can take a myriad of forms, often inspired by relatable situations or popular culture. These short comedic performances resonate well with viewers, as they provide both entertainment and a humorous perspective on common experiences. Similarly, parodies allow creators to take a lighthearted jab at popular media, trends, or even public figures, which often leads to viral content within the Arabic-speaking YouTube space.
Successful channels such as "AboFlah" and "D7oomy" exemplify the potential within this niche. AboFlah, for example, creates humorous content ranging from reaction videos to gaming highlights, reinforcing the idea that comedy can be integrated into various subject matters. Likewise, D7oomy combines satire with social commentary, addressing pertinent issues in a manner that appeals to a broad audience. Trends within this niche indicate a growing demand for content that is both entertaining and thought-provoking, highlighting how comedy serves as a powerful vehicle for connection and engagement in the rapidly evolving landscape of Arabic-speaking YouTube.
